Daniel Phillip Gudino, 25, USN, Victorville / Hesperia, Saturday, 09 July 16

The family of Daniel Gudino has requested the presence of the Patriot Guard when they honor their hero on 09 July 2016. We will be honored.

Daniel served in the US Navy from March 2010 to July 2015 as a BMSM aboard the USS Doyle out of Norfolk, VA. He was active in the deployment of the RHIB in over 50 boat evolutions leading to the seizure of over 590 kilograms of narcotics during counter illicit trafficking operations. He also earned the NEY award for the Doyle.
Daniel was a standout wrestler and placed in the California finals. He was an MMA fighter and actor with a role in the movie Hand and Honor.

Daniel is survived by his wife, Megumi, his son, his father and mother. He also leaves behind three sisters and their families.

A celebration of life is planned, there will be no interment, the Hero’s urn will return home with the family.
